2 qq 15861469 qq_15861469 于 2016.05.06 12:03 提问

android 如何获取图库图片拍摄时间或者截图时间

如题
Uri originalUri=data.getData();
Bitmap bm=null;
ContentResolver resolver=getContentResolver();
bm= MediaStore.Images.Media.getBitmap(resolver,originalUri);
String[] proj={MediaStore.Images.Media.DATA};
Cursor cursor=managedQuery(originalUri,proj,null,null,null);
int column_index=cursor.getColumnIndexOrThrow(MediaStore.Images.Media.DATA);
cursor.moveToFirst();
final String path=cursor.getString(column_index);
这里获取了图片路径和bitmap,我想要获取图片拍摄时间要怎么样获取

1个回答

mazegong
mazegong   2016.05.06 15:35
已采纳

在掉那个拍摄方法的时候,你自己写个方法获得当前的时候就好了啊

qq_15861469
qq_15861469 十分感谢,我已经解决,我应用是调用系统图库选择截图上传,所以没有调用相机进行拍摄
大约 2 年之前 回复
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
android,获得图片的exif信息,拍摄时间,拍摄机器
{ ExifInterface exif = new ExifInterface("/sdcard/a.jpg"); //获得拍摄时间 String time = exif.getAttribute(ExifInterface.TAG_DATETIME); //获得拍摄机器 String model = exif.getAttribute(ExifInterface.TAG_M
如何获取相册照片的拍摄时间
项目中有要实现类似微信的图片选择器的需求,而且还要将照片按照时间分期显示。我是用RecyclerView实现的。要实现这样的功能主要是得知道照片的拍摄时间,然后使用MultitypeAdapter将数据进行分类处理显示。 怎样获取拍摄时间呢,主要有3种方法。当然方法有很多种,我在项目中试过的简单好用的有如下3种。 **第一种:通过系统的ExifInterface获取照片拍照时间。使用方法也很简单**
android如何获取相片的拍摄日期
android如何获取相片的拍摄日期,修改还可获得其他信息
android获取并显示camera拍摄或者本地图库的照片
最近项目在搞用户图片上传功能,要从本地选择图片或者camera拍摄的图片显示预览并上传,之前为了方便一直想着用别人的轮子来造车,结果各种问题,要么应用崩溃,要么适配性极差,最后没办法,只能返璞归真,使用系统提供的方式来获取照片.然而,开发并不是一帆风顺的,网上提供的解决方案都是使用bitmap获取图片,得到的图片分辨率比较低,虽然网上找了很多文章,但很多都是答非所问,又或者一大堆问题,还不如自己慢
iOS 获得图片的时间(通过拍照和取出)
- (void) imagePickerController: (UIImagePickerController *) picker didFinishPickingMediaWithInfo: (NSDictionary *) info {          if(picker.sourceType == UIImagePickerControllerSourceTypeCamer
获取android系统中图片的属性,如时间,地点等
/*   TAG_DATETIME    时间日期   TAG_FLASH   闪光灯   TAG_GPS_LATITUDE   纬度   TAG_GPS_LATITUDE_REF  纬度参考   TAG_GPS_LONGITUDE   经度   TAG_GPS_LONGITUDE_REF  经度参考   TAG_IMAGE_LENGTH   图片长   TAG_IMAGE_W
C#获取照片EXIF信息显示拍摄时间
摘要:C#源码,文件操作,Exif   C#获取照片EXIF信息显示拍摄时间,估计玩摄影的都知道数码相机拍摄的照片中,每张都带有Exif信息,在Exif中记录了照片的很多拍摄参数、比如快门速度、快门次数、光圈大小等,当然也包括了拍摄时间,本例就是通过使用C#的相关图像操作方法来读取Exif信息的拍摄时间。通过指定的数据流来创建Image,遍历图像文件元数据,检索所有属性,如果是PropertyTagDateTime,则返回该属性所对应的值。
JS 的时间的获取和图片的添加
最终效果是这样的:js动态时钟和添加图片 首先要有img文件,文件里要有这几张图片: 新建文件time.html,具体实现 动态时间 window.onload=function(){ var oBody=document.body; var oP=document.getElementById('time'); var aImg=document.
获取拍照图片、获取图库图片、共享View的截图
获取拍照图片、获取图库图片、共享View的截图
android:如何从照片中获取拍摄地址信息
在开发中遇到一个需求,需要解析拿到照片拍摄时的地址信息,在网上有很多网站提供照片上传后解析出照片的具体信息,很详细。android也很给力,提供ExifInterface ,可以获取到拍摄照片时的很多信息。TAG_DATETIME 时间日期 TAG_FLASH 闪光灯 TAG_GPS_LATITUDE 纬度 TAG_GPS_LATITUDE_REF 纬度参考 TAG_GPS_LONGITUDE 经